Revenue and profit of OKRĘGOWE PRZEDSIĘBIORSTWO GEODEZYJNO KARTOGRAFICZNE W KRAKOWIE
Year
|
2018
|
2019
|
2020
|
2021
|
2022
|
2023
|
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Net sales | 11 101 070,47 | 11 879 192,70 | 9 639 594,20 | 9 595 100,24 | 7 253 316,94 | 4 595 845,88 |
Operating activity costs | 10 274 911,25 | 10 492 997,74 | 9 237 759,51 | 8 833 874,95 | 7 003 600,60 | 5 931 681,50 |
Sales profit | 826 159,22 | 1 386 194,96 | 401 834,69 | 761 225,29 | 249 716,34 | -1 335 835,62 |
Other operating income | 208 012,01 | 14 751,69 | 390 812,41 | 481 881,29 | 455 143,85 | 67 484,37 |
Other operating expenses | 501 772,04 | 51 365,88 | 163 586,44 | 493 384,63 | 547 945,53 | 398 679,84 |
Operating profit (loss) | 532 399,19 | 1 349 580,77 | 629 060,66 | 749 721,95 | 156 914,66 | -1 667 031,09 |
Gross profit (loss) | 533 658,31 | 1 365 112,35 | 629 428,53 | 736 660,18 | 201 511,94 | -1 585 141,66 |
Net profit (loss) | 491 620,31 | 1 164 284,35 | 459 758,53 | 569 246,18 | 77 282,94 | -1 592 217,66 |
Financial data is automatically retrieved from the EKRS webpage of the Ministry of Justice.
- Sales Revenue - Revenue obtained from the sale of goods, products, or services during a given reporting period.li>
- Cost of Goods Sold - Costs directly related to the production or purchase of the products, goods, or services sold.
- Gross Profit from Sales - The difference between sales revenue and the cost of goods sold.
- Income Tax - The amount of income tax payable on gross profit in accordance with tax regulations.
- Net Profit - The profit after deducting all costs, including income tax.
- Amortization - Amortization is an accounting method used to gradually reduce the book value of a loan or intangible asset over a specific time frame. For loans, it involves distributing payments across the repayment period. When applied to assets, amortization functions similarly to depreciation.
- Employee Costs - Costs related to salaries, social benefits, and other employment-related expenses.
- Selling Costs - Costs related to sales activities, including expenses for advertising, marketing, transportation, etc.
- General Administrative Costs - Costs related to maintaining the company's operational activities, including administrative expenses.
- Operating Profit (EBIT) - Profit before deducting interest and taxes, calculated as the difference between revenue and operating costs.
- Financial Income - Income earned from financial activities, such as interest, dividends, and gains from securities.
- Financial Costs - Costs related to financial activities, such as interest on loans and losses from trading securities.
- Gross Profit - Profit before taxation, taking into account the company's operating and financial activities.
- Other Operating Income - Income related to operating activities that do not directly result from sales, such as the sale of assets.
- Other Operating Costs - Costs related to operating activities that are not directly tied to the core business, such as losses from the sale of assets.
- Interest Income - Income earned from interest on bank deposits, bonds, or other financial instruments.
- Interest Costs - Costs incurred from interest on loans, borrowings, or bonds.
